Output e87d6dded9f77aa56c38258792fc738ccb850c83a21a3e1a38e98c8c69053767:0

value
72800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 984cca5f63ef29bf9874a101ea935fd522914e2e OP_EQUAL
address
3FaJdCbSLDznrkcQPgwaUUvMg5XaxFv5Mw
transaction
e87d6dded9f77aa56c38258792fc738ccb850c83a21a3e1a38e98c8c69053767
confirmations
178092
spent
true